Comprehending Bay Windows
Before diving into the repair procedure, it's necessary to understand the structure and parts of a bay argon gas window repair. A bay window generally includes 3 or more windows set up in an extending, angular development. The most common types of bay windows are:
Box Bay Windows: These are the most conventional and consist of 3 windows that form a 90-degree angle.Bow Bay Windows: These feature four or more windows that create a gentle curve.Oriel Bay Windows: These are comparable to box bay windows but do not encompass the ground, frequently supported by brackets or corbels.
Each type of bay window has its unique functions and potential concerns, but the repair process generally follows similar actions.
Common Bay Window Issues
Bay windows can deal with a variety of issues in time, varying from small inconveniences to more considerable structural issues. Here are some of the most common problems homeowners may experience:
Leaking and Drafts: Poor sealing or damaged weatherstripping can result in water seepage and air leakages.Rotted Wood: Exposure to wetness can cause wood to rot, compromising the structural stability of the window.Broken Glass: Accidental damage or wear and tear can result in split or broken glass.Sticking or Malfunctioning Windows: Over time, windows can end up being challenging to open or close due to warping, misalignment, or damaged hardware.Paint and Finish Deterioration: Exposure to the components can cause paint to peel or fade, requiring repainting or refinishing.Step-by-Step Bay Window Repair Guide
Examine the Damage
Check the window restoration services: Start by thoroughly examining the bay window for any signs of damage. Search for cracks, rot, leaks, and any other issues.Determine the Cause: Determine the root cause of the issue. For example, a leak might be due to a damaged seal, while a sticking window could be triggered by misalignment.
Gather Tools and Materials
Tools: Screwdrivers, pry bars, caulk weapon, putty knife, drill, paintbrush, and safety equipment (gloves, safety glasses).Products: Caulk, weatherstripping, wood filler, primer, paint, brand-new glass (if needed), and replacement hardware.
Address Leaks and Drafts
Remove Old Caulk: Use a putty knife to get rid of any old, split, or deteriorated caulk.Use New Caulk: Apply a brand-new layer of caulk around the window frame, ensuring it is smooth and even.Install Weatherstripping: Replace any damaged weatherstripping with brand-new strips to prevent drafts.
Repair Rotted Wood
Eliminate Rotted Wood: Use a chisel or lever to get rid of any decomposed wood. Take care not to harm the surrounding structure.Apply Wood Hardener: Apply a wood hardener to the afflicted location to support the staying wood.Fill with Wood Filler: Use wood filler to fill out the gaps and ravel the surface area.Sand and Paint: Once the filler has actually dried, sand the location smooth and apply a coat of guide followed by paint.
Replace Broken Glass
Remove Broken Glass: Carefully get rid of the broken glass using gloves and a putty knife. Dispose of the glass safely.Step and Cut New Glass: Measure the window opening and cut a brand-new piece of glass to fit.Install New Glass: Apply glazing compound around the edges of the window frame, place the new glass, and protect it with glazing points.Apply Final Caulk: Apply a last layer of caulk around the edges to seal the glass in location.
Repair Sticking or Malfunctioning Windows
Lubricate Hardware: Apply a lube to the window rot repair tracks and hinges to lower friction.Adjust Alignment: If the window is misaligned, change the screws or brackets to ensure it opens and closes efficiently.Replace Hardware: If the hardware is worn out, replace it with new, suitable parts.
Repaint and Refinish
Prepare the Surface: Clean the window frame and get rid of any loose paint or debris.Apply Primer: Apply a coat of guide to the bare wood to ensure the paint adheres appropriately.Paint: Apply a coat of outside paint, following the producer's directions for drying times and application strategies.Frequently Asked Questions About Bay Window Repair
Q: How typically should I inspect my bay windows for damage?
A: It's an excellent concept to inspect your bay windows at least as soon as a year, ideally throughout the spring or fall. This allows you to catch and resolve any problems before they end up being more severe.
Q: Can I repair a bay window myself, or should I work with an expert?
A: Simple repairs like replacing weatherstripping or repainting can typically be done by house owners. However, more complex concerns, such as structural damage or replacing large pieces of glass, might require the knowledge of a professional.
Q: What type of caulk should I utilize for bay window repair?
A: For finest results, utilize a premium silicone or acrylic latex caulk that is specifically developed for exterior use. These types of caulk offer outstanding sealing properties and are resistant to weathering.
Q: How can I prevent water leakages in my bay window?
A: Regularly examine and keep the seals and weatherstripping around your bay window. Guarantee that the window frame is appropriately caulked, and consider installing a drip cap above the window to direct water far from the frame.
Q: What should I do if my bay window is beyond repair?
A: If your bay window is significantly harmed and can not be fixed, it may be time to consider replacement. Seek advice from with a professional window installer to discuss your options and select a high-quality replacement window that matches your home's design and requirements.
